What is a medical coding quality assurance specialist?

Medical Coding Quality Assurance Specialists are professionals responsible for reviewing and ensuring the accuracy and compliance of medical coding performed by coders in healthcare settings. They audit coded medical records to verify that the codes assigned for diagnoses and procedures are correct and meet regulatory, payer, and organizational standards. Their work helps prevent coding errors, supports accurate billing, and ensures adherence to healthcare laws and guidelines. Additionally, they may provide feedback and training to coders to improve coding practices and maintain high-quality documentation.

How does a medical coding quality assurance specialist typically collaborate with medical coders and healthcare providers to ensure coding accuracy?

Medical Coding Quality Assurance Specialists work closely with coding teams and healthcare providers by conducting regular audits, providing feedback, and facilitating training sessions. They review coded records for accuracy and compliance, then communicate findings and best practices to coders. Collaboration often involves clarifying documentation with providers and addressing recurring coding errors to enhance overall data quality. This teamwork fosters a culture of continuous improvement and ensures the organization meets regulatory and reimbursement standards.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a medical coding quality assurance specialist,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Medical Coding Quality Assurance Specialist, you need in-depth knowledge of medical coding systems (ICD-10, CPT, HCPCS), auditing practices, and a relevant certification such as CPC or CCS. Familiarity with electronic health record (EHR) systems, coding software, and quality assurance tools is typically required. Attention to detail, analytical thinking, and strong communication skills help ensure accuracy and effective feedback. These skills are crucial for maintaining compliance, minimizing errors, and supporting revenue cycle integrity in healthcare organizations.

What is the difference between Medical Coding Quality Assurance Specialist vs Medical Coding Auditor?

AspectMedical Coding Quality Assurance SpecialistMedical Coding Auditor
CertificationsCPMA, CPC, CCSCPMA, CPC, CCS
Work EnvironmentHealthcare facilities, insurance companies, coding departmentsHealthcare facilities, insurance companies, coding departments
Primary FocusReview and improve coding accuracy and complianceAudit and verify coding accuracy for billing and reimbursement

The Medical Coding Quality Assurance Specialist and Medical Coding Auditor roles share similar certifications and work environments. However, the QA Specialist focuses on enhancing coding quality and compliance, while the Auditor primarily verifies coding accuracy for billing purposes. Both roles are essential in healthcare revenue cycle management and often overlap in responsibilities, but their core objectives differ slightly.
